Why a Sports Hijab Matters

Regular hijabs are not designed for physical activity. They can feel heavy, trap heat, and slip during movement. A sports hijab, on the other hand, is specially designed to:

  • Stay in place during workouts

  • Keep you cool and dry

  • Allow proper airflow

  • Provide full coverage without discomfort

In a place like the UAE, where temperatures can rise quickly, choosing the right fabric and fit becomes even more important.

Key Features to Look For

1. Breathable Fabric

This is the most important factor. Look for lightweight materials that allow air to pass through easily. Fabrics like polyester blends and performance knits are commonly used because they wick away sweat and dry quickly.

Avoid thick cotton fabrics, as they tend to absorb sweat and become heavy during workouts.

2. Moisture-Wicking Technology

A good sports hijab should pull sweat away from your skin. This helps you stay cool and prevents irritation during long sessions.

This feature is especially useful for outdoor running in the UAE, where heat and humidity can make workouts more challenging.

3. Secure Fit

You don’t want to keep adjusting your hijab while exercising. Look for designs that offer a snug yet comfortable fit. Options like pull-on styles or ones with inner caps help keep everything in place.

A well-fitted hijab allows you to focus fully on your workout.

4. Lightweight Design

The lighter the hijab, the better it feels during movement. Heavy materials can cause discomfort and distraction, especially during cardio exercises.

5. Stretch and Flexibility

Stretchable fabric ensures that your hijab moves with you. Whether you’re lifting weights, stretching, or running, flexibility is key to maintaining comfort.

6. Easy Maintenance

Choose a hijab that is easy to wash and dries quickly. Activewear needs frequent cleaning, so durability matters.

Types of Sports Hijabs

1. Slip-On Sports Hijab

This is the most popular option. It’s easy to wear, requires no pins, and stays secure during workouts. Perfect for beginners and regular gym-goers.

2. Wrap-Style Sports Hijab

This style gives a more customized fit but may take a bit longer to wear. It’s suitable if you prefer a more traditional look while staying active.

3. Cap-Style Hijab

These come with a built-in cap for extra grip and support. They are ideal for high-intensity workouts like running or HIIT training.

Best Use Cases: Gym vs Running

For Gym Workouts

When working out indoors, comfort and flexibility matter the most. Look for:

  • Soft, stretchable material

  • Good airflow

  • A secure but relaxed fit

Since gyms are air-conditioned, breathability is still important but not as critical as outdoor use.

For Running Outdoors

Running in the UAE requires extra attention to fabric and design. Choosing a running hijab in Dubai includes:

  • Ultra-lightweight material

  • High sweat absorption

  • Strong grip to prevent slipping

Sun exposure and heat make moisture-wicking and ventilation essential.

Tips for Choosing the Right One

  • Test the fit: Make sure it’s snug but not too tight

  • Check the fabric: Always go for breathable and stretchable material

  • Think about your activity: Gym, running, or both

  • Choose neutral colors: They absorb less heat and are easier to match

  • Buy at least two: So you always have a clean one ready

Common Mistakes to Avoid

1. Choosing Style Over Comfort

While appearance matters, comfort should always come first when it comes to activewear.

2. Ignoring Weather Conditions

What works in cooler climates may not work in the UAE. Always consider heat and humidity.

3. Using Regular Hijabs for Workouts

They are not designed for movement or sweat, which can lead to discomfort.

4. Not Replacing Worn-Out Hijabs

Over time, fabric loses its stretch and performance. Replace your sports hijab when it no longer fits properly.

How to Care for Your Sports Hijab

Proper care ensures your hijab lasts longer and maintains its performance.

  • Wash after every use

  • Use mild detergent

  • Avoid fabric softeners

  • Air dry instead of machine drying
